Possibilities Story: Sleepless in Salt Lake City

An engineering firm owner was going to have to lay off employees due to the challenging times businesses have been facing. That was until their accountant informed them of Research & Development tax credits. Which ended up getting them $1,175,120 in tax credits. The owner didn't have to lay anyone off and even hired a project manager, freeing up their time to focus on being the business owner.
